  • Scientists are aiming to bring a drug that will stimulate the growth of new teeth to market by 2030. After the research team succeeded in growing new teeth in mice in 2018, they set their sights on enabling new tooth growth in healthy people.
  • There are “tooth buds” in the human embryo embedded in the palate, which are separate from the baby teeth and permanent teeth that will replace them at the age of six or seven. These buds lie dormant, much like a plant waiting to sprout, lying there for a while with a potential to become full teeth, before eventually disappearing.
